PVC: The Good, the Bad and the Ugly
In the world of PPE, it is fairly easy to find alternatives to PVC for items like ear and eye protection, but not so much for disposable gloves, since PVC provides such a safe and affordable alternative to latex. The following article lays out a persuasive argument for PVC's continued use in disposable gloves.

Do more layers equal more protection?
Construction in the palm area of leather gloves leads to some misconceptions. When sizing up gloves in a catalog, it is tempting to believe – based on appearance alone – that a patch palm is going to double your protection. To the uninitiated, palm patches would seem to offer greater protection, as the double palm looks like it would give twice the protection in that area.
The reality with most patch-palm leather glove styles is that the patch exists as a kind of bridge between two pieces of leather to create a full palm. This enables the glove manufacturer to maximize use of the full hide by using up all the smaller leftover pieces.
